Yamaha SY85 is a versatile digital music workstation that was introduced in 1992. Here are its key features:
Sound Architecture
-
Sample-Based Synthesis: Uses samples for sound generation, not FM synthesis.
-
30-Note Polyphony: Can play 30 notes simultaneously.
-
Multitimbral: Capable of playing up to 16 different sounds at once.
User Interface
-
61-Key Velocity-Sensitive Keyboard: Includes aftertouch for expressive playing.
-
LCD Display: Two-line, 40-character display for easy navigation.
-
Continuous Sliders: Eight sliders for real-time sound parameter adjustments.
-
Pitch and Modulation Wheels: For dynamic control over sound.
Sequencing and MIDI
-
Nine-Track MIDI Sequencer: Built-in sequencer for composing and arranging.
-
Full MIDI Implementation: Comprehensive MIDI capabilities for integration with other gear.
Effects
-
Dual Effects Units: Two independent effects units that can be used in series or parallel.
-
Reverb and Chorus: Built-in reverb and chorus effects for enhancing sound quality.
Connectivity
-
MIDI In/Out/Thru: Standard MIDI connections for interfacing with other MIDI devices.
-
Audio Outputs: Stereo audio outputs for connecting to amplifiers or recording equipment.
-
3.5" Floppy Drive: Double-density 3.5" floppy drive for loading and saving patches and sequences.
